Django Django share Hot Chip remix of 'Glowing In The Dark'

Following on from the release of their brilliant fourth full-length 'Glowing In The Dark' earlier this year, Django Django have now returned to share a very special remix of the record's title-track.

The new rework of the cut 'Glowing In The Dark' comes courtesy of Hot Chip, and previews a very special back-to-back DJ set from the two groups tonight at 6pm.

Speaking about the remix, Django Django said, “We’ve been huge fans of Hot Chip from the beginning and had the pleasure of supporting them live a few times now so we’re really chuffed to have a remix from them. Hope you enjoy it.”

While Hot Chip added, “We were stoked out of our minds to get our hands on this track from Django Django; so strong and fun and addictive! We hope folks like what we’ve done with it and enjoy the sounds as much as we enjoyed working on them!”
